Sing, Strum & Create
DATE:
June 29 - July 3, 2009
TIME:
Monday - Thursday: 2:00 - 7:30 pm
Friday: 10:30 - 4:00pm
INSTRUCTORS:
Dr. Betty Anne Younker / Alice VanWambeke
BRIEF DESCRIPTION:
This course is designed to introduce (1) beginning guitar playing through chords and melody, and (2) concepts and processes of creative thinking as experienced through arranging, composing, improvising, and teaching. Emphasis is placed on (1) basic guitar skills; (2) application of those skills through singing, and playing original compositions, improvisations, and arrangements; and (3) acquiring understanding about creative thinking through discussions and experiences.
